PUEBLO, Colo. (AP) - Authorities have released the name of a man who was killed when he crashed his single-engine propeller plane in an open field in southern Colorado.
The Las Animas County Sheriff’s Office says 53-year-old Gregory Frank, of Longmont, crashed a few miles north of the Las Animas County Fairgrounds in Trinidad on April 30. A witness reported seeing the plane circling over his property shortly before it crashed.
Frank was the only one on board.
The Pueblo Chieftain reports (https://goo.gl/annWzI ) the investigation has been turned over to the Federal Aviation Administration and the National Transportation Safety Board.
